Florida Panthers’ Eetu Luostarinen was injured in a rather unusual way in November when he suffered burns in a grilling accident. At that time, it was reported that Luostarinen would be sidelined for several weeks.

Now, more information has been received about Luostarinen’s situation. ESPN reporter Emily Kaplan states that Luostarinen is expected to return to the Panthers’ lineup at the end of December. Luostarinen is still unable to put on his gear due to the burns.

Luostarinen has played 18 games this season, with a total of 3+7=10 points.

Also, Panthers’ superstar Matthew Tkachuk is set to return to action at the end of this month. Tkachuk, who has been sidelined for the entire early season, has already made his return to the ice.

Florida has dropped to the bottom of the Eastern Conference. They have lost their last three games.
